文章 2024-09-12 来自:开发者社区

【C语言基础考研向】10 字符数组初始化及传递和scanf 读取字符串

1字符数组初始化及传递 字符数组的定义方法与前面介绍的一维数组类似.例如, char c[10]; 字符数组的初始化可以采用以下方式.(1)对每个字符单独赋值进行初始化.例如, c[O]='I';c[1]=' ' ;c[2]='a';c[3]='m';c[4...

问答 2022-04-15 来自:开发者社区

C 语言里为什么这样初始化字符串是错误的?

C 语言里的字符串实际上就是 char 组成的数组,所以 #include int main(void) { char str[4] = "abc"; for (size_t i = 0; i int main(void) { char *str; str = "abc"; // 把这个字符串的首地址赋给 str for (size_t i = 0; i int...

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

开发与运维

集结各类场景实战经验,助你开发运维畅行无忧

+关注
AI助理

你好,我是AI助理

可以解答问题、推荐解决方案等

登录插画

登录以查看您的控制台资源

管理云资源
状态一览
快捷访问